How to Identify a Faulty Relay in Your NOCO Jump Starter

Recognizing a faulty relay is the first step before attempting any bypass or repair. The relay in your NOCO jump starter acts as an electrical switch that controls the power flow from the battery to the vehicle. When it fails, your jump starter may not deliver power correctly, making it seem like the device itself is broken.

Common signs of a faulty relay include:

  • No power delivery: The jump starter powers on, but it doesn’t send any current to the vehicle’s battery.
  • Clicking sounds: When you try to start your car, you hear rapid or inconsistent clicking noises from the jump starter.
  • Overheating: The jump starter or relay area may feel unusually hot due to electrical resistance.
  • Intermittent operation: Sometimes it works, sometimes it doesn’t — a classic sign of relay failure.

To confirm the relay issue, you can use a multimeter to test for continuity or resistance across the relay terminals. If the readings are abnormal or there’s no continuity when the relay should be closed, the relay is likely defective.

How to Test the Relay in Your NOCO Jump Starter Before Bypassing

Before jumping straight to bypassing, it’s important to test the relay to confirm it’s actually faulty. This saves unnecessary work and helps you understand exactly what’s wrong with your NOCO jump starter.

To test the relay, you’ll need a digital multimeter and some basic knowledge of how the relay functions. Here’s a simple process:

  • Step 1: Power off the jump starter and disconnect it from all sources. Safety first.
  • Step 2: Locate the relay inside the jump starter casing — usually a small black or clear rectangular box mounted on the circuit board.
  • Step 3: Set your multimeter to continuity mode or resistance mode.
  • Step 4: Test the coil terminals: Place the multimeter probes on the relay’s coil pins. You should get a reading of a few hundred ohms indicating the coil is intact.
  • Step 5: Test the switch terminals: Check for continuity between the normally open terminals. When the relay is not energized, these should show no continuity. If the relay is manually activated (if possible), these should close and show continuity.
  • Step 6: Check for stuck contacts: If the relay shows constant continuity between switch terminals without activation, it might be stuck closed — a fault.

If any of these tests fail, the relay is likely defective and may need bypassing or replacement. Testing first helps you diagnose correctly, avoiding unnecessary work or damage.

Common Causes of Relay Failure in NOCO Jump Starters and How to Prevent Them

Understanding why relays fail can help you take steps to extend the life of your NOCO jump starter and avoid inconvenient breakdowns. Here are the most common causes of relay failure and practical prevention tips:

Electrical Overload

Relays control high current, and excessive load or repeated surges can cause internal contacts to burn or weld together, leading to failure.

Prevention: Avoid jump-starting vehicles with batteries or engines beyond your NOCO model’s capacity. Follow manufacturer guidelines strictly.

Moisture and Corrosion

Exposure to moisture or humid environments can corrode relay contacts and circuit boards, impairing electrical flow.

Prevention: Store your jump starter in a dry, cool place. Use protective cases and avoid exposing it to rain or dampness.

Mechanical Wear and Tear

Relays have moving parts that can wear out over time, especially with frequent use.

Prevention: Regularly inspect your jump starter for signs of wear and perform maintenance like cleaning terminals and connections.

Poor Quality or Manufacturing Defects

Occasionally, relays fail due to inherent defects or substandard materials.

Prevention: Purchase your jump starter from reputable sources like NOCO and keep warranty information handy for support.
